Identification of the Poisson and Martin boundaries of orthogonal discrete quantum groups
Abstract
The Poisson and Martin boundaries for invariant random walks on the dual of the orthogonal quantum groups A_o(F), are identified with higher dimensional Podles spheres that we describe in terms of generators and relations. This provides the first such identification for random walks on non-amenable discrete quantum groups.
